I noticed this too, why is Jarrow's CGF's so much higher than Source Naturals' same serving size.. :scratchch


Source Naturals - 1 lb - 16 ounces
Serving Size: 1 Teaspoon - (3 grams)
Servings per Container: 151
Chlorella Growth Factor (CGF) 531 mg*


Jarrow 2.2 lbs
Serving Size: 1 Teaspoon (5 grams)
Servings per Container: 200
Chlorella Growth Factor (CGF) 950 mg



ETA:
Source Natural's servings size is 3 grams, Jarrow's serving size is 5 grams. That is why Jarrow appears to have more CGF's than Source Natural. They are actually close to equal in CGF amounts.

Jarrow's container is 2.2 pounds and has 200 servings

Source Natural's container size is 1 pound and 151 servings.
